An autopsy … WebThe term synanthropy means together with humans and we refer to species that are wild and yet benefit from living close to us as synanthropes. This term includes raccoons and pigeons, as well as rats, sparrows, squirrels, feral cats, various species of monkeys, and a huge variety of insects.
